Downingtown, PA – Victory Brewing Company (Victory) announces two refreshingly drinkable additions to their second annual Variety of Victorys Summer Selections – Kühl Kölsch and Whirlwind Witbier. Available only in the variety pack, along with Summer Love Ale and Prima Pils, they give new fans a complete overview of the best the brewery has to offer and invite existing fans to experience new flavors.

Kühl Kölsch, a refreshing and light style that traces its roots to Germany, delivers the perfect sessionable balance of sweet and sharp with an ABV of 4.9%. Whirlwind, the popular Belgian-style wheat ale favorite, makes a cameo with an initial gust of spicy, seasonable crispness and has a 5.1% ABV. The name says it all in Summer Love Ale, a delicious blend of pale malt and German hops that embrace all the magical things summer has to offer with an ABV of 5.2%. Lastly, Prima Pils rounds out the final strategic summertime Victory selection with its low 5.3% ABV and refreshing approachability and crisp flavor.

On shelves now, Variety of Victorys Summer Selections is available throughout the brewery’s 36 state distribution footprint, with a suggested retail price for twelve, 12-oz. bottles at approximately $21.99, but varying upon geographic location. About Victory Brewing Company

Victory Brewing Company is a craft brewery headquartered in Downingtown, Pennsylvania. Founded by childhood friends, Bill Covaleski and Ron Barchet, Victory officially opened its doors in February of 1996. In addition to the original Downingtown brewery and brewpub, Victory recently opened a second state-of-the-art brewery in Parkesburg, PA to expand production capabilities and serve fans of fully flavored beers in 36 states with innovative beers melding European ingredients and technology with American creativity.
